I'm getting ready to book amini suite for april on the star and was wondering if anyone had any info on where on the ship would be preferable. I hope to avoid noise from the pool deck above ,but I would like a nice smooth cruise .Any help would be appreciated. Specific cabin #s would be great. Thank You very much.

We had 11128 and loved it :D :D :D Very close to central staircase - easy trot up to buffet for snacks. Spa was just down the hall - if we weren't on our balcony we were in the spa. Our stewards were absolute gems (this was May this year)

 

Now we did have tiny bits of noise - there are public areas above the mini suites on deck 11 - but never any noise that would have awaken us. This room is right below seating for the buffet but never had the chair scraping or other sounds people complain about. Could hear running water in the bathroom area - kinda wonder if most rooms have this.

 

It's starboard side so you have a great view coming into the ports.

There are no Aft mini-suites. :(

 

We were in cabin 11578 and it was perfect. The pool was above us, but we didn't hear anything....of course in Alaska, no one is at the pool....LOL. Of course for Mexico, that would be much different, I'm sure.

 

One thing I liked is that we were about halfway between both sets of elevators, so we didn't have the noise of a bunch of people walking down the hallway all the time.
